<h3>What is air pollution?</h3>

Air pollution is the release of harmful substances into the air which makes it unfit and unhealthy for breathing.

Substance which pollute the air are known as air pollutants.

The burning of fossil fuels causes dangerous gases to enter the atmosphere. Heavy, dense fog caused by dangerous gases mixing in the atmosphere is called smog. Acid rain occurs when dangerous gases mix in the atmosphere and fall back to the surface in liquid form.

Besides predators, there are other living organisms in an ecosystem that interact with a population that can cause natural selec
Nikolay [14]
Interspecific competition can occur between two different species competing for the same resource in an ecosystem. So for this particular bug population, there may be another insect species that competes for the same food source or another resource, such as material or space for breeding habitat. This can lead to selective pressure, and may result in the different species evolving a more specific diet or inhabiting a niche environment.
